Occupop in Eastbourne is seeking a Data Solutions Project Manager to oversee data strategy and systems integration for the School Trust. This role is crucial in ensuring a seamless digital infrastructure, transforming data into accessible tools, and managing tech projects from inception to rollout.
The ideal candidate will have extensive experience in database management, GDPR compliance, and technical project management.
Employee benefits include:
- 25 days annual leave
- Company pension
- Opportunities for professional growth
